Quick Summary
The main difference between the Roku Streambar and the Roku Smart Soundbar is that the Streambar is a compact 2-in-1 streaming device and soundbar, offering streaming capabilities and enhanced sound in a single unit. On the other hand, the Roku Smart Soundbar is a larger soundbar that also integrates streaming functionality but is designed specifically for enhancing the audio quality of your TV with a focus on powerful, premium sound.

Audio Performance and Quality

The audio quality of the Roku Streambar and Roku Smart Soundbar is comparable, yet they offer different experiences. The Streambar provides a balanced sound output with integrated Dolby Audio, enhancing overall audio performance for TV shows, movies, and music. It features four internal speakers to deliver room-filling sound and clear dialogue, making it ideal for smaller spaces and bedrooms.

On the other hand, the Roku Smart Soundbar is designed for larger living spaces, offering a more robust audio experience with immersive sound. Its four-channel sound system provides a wider soundstage and deeper bass response, creating a more cinematic experience. Additionally, the Smart Soundbar supports Dolby Audio and virtual surround sound, delivering a more encompassing audio experience that’s tailor-made for home theater setups.

In conclusion, while both devices deliver impressive audio quality, the Streambar is a compact and versatile choice suitable for smaller rooms, while the Smart Soundbar is best suited for larger living spaces and more immersive audio requirements. So, the choice between the two largely depends on the size of your room and desired audio experience.
